Let $x_1, x_2, x_3, x_4$ be the solution of the equation $4 x^4+8 x^3-17 x^2-12 x+9=0$ and $\left(4+x_1^2\right)\left(4+x_2^2\right)\left(4+x_3^2\right)\left(4+x_4^2\right)=\frac{125}{16} m$. Then the value of $m$ is

Solution

$\begin{aligned} & 4 x^4+8 x^3-17 x^2-12 x+9 \\ & =4\left(x-x_1\right)\left(x-x_2\right)\left(x-x_3\right)\left(x-x_4\right) \end{aligned}$
Put $x=2 i \&-2 i$ $\begin{aligned} & 64-64 i+68-24 i+9=\left(2 i-x_1\right)\left(2 i-x_2\right)\left(2 i-x_3\right) \\ & \left(2 i-x_4\right) \\ & =141-88 i ....(1)\\ & 64+64 i+68+24 i+9=4\left(-2 i-x_1\right)\left(-2 i-x_2\right)(-2 i \\ & \left.-x_3\right)\left(-2 i-x_4\right) \\ & =141+88 i....(2) \end{aligned}$ $\begin{aligned} & \frac{125}{16} \mathrm{~m}=\frac{141^2+88^2}{16} \\ & \mathrm{~m}=221 \end{aligned}$
